Get Access To All JobsTips for Finding Green Card Sponsorship as a Tax Senior Manager
Verify your degree meets EB-2 standards
EB-2 requires a U.S. master's degree or foreign equivalent, or a bachelor's plus five years of progressive experience. For Tax Senior Manager roles, a master's in taxation or accounting strengthens your case significantly over a general business degree.
Target firms with active PERM filing histories
Large public accounting firms and multinational corporations with dedicated tax departments file PERM applications routinely. Prioritize employers whose size and structure support multi-year immigration timelines, since PERM alone typically takes 12 to 18 months before I-140 filing.

Confirm the offered role qualifies as specialty occupation
DOL requires the PERM position to normally require at least a bachelor's degree in a specific field. Review the O*NET occupation profile for tax managers to understand how DOL evaluates minimum educational requirements during the labor certification stage.
Get a prevailing wage determination before negotiating
Your employer must pay at least the DOL prevailing wage for the role and location. Use the OFLC Wage Search to look up Level III or IV wages for tax managers in your metro area before accepting an offer, so compensation aligns with what PERM will require.
Document international tax experience for the I-140 petition
USCIS scrutinizes experience letters for EB-2 petitions closely. Gather employer letters that detail your specific duties in transfer pricing, international compliance, or ASC 740 work rather than generic job descriptions, since vague documentation is a common cause of RFEs.

Find Tax Senior Manager JobsTax Senior Manager Green Card Sponsorship: Frequently Asked Questions
Do Tax Senior Manager roles commonly qualify for EB-2 or EB-3 sponsorship?
Most Tax Senior Manager positions qualify for EB-2 because they normally require a master's degree in accounting or taxation, or a bachelor's degree plus substantial progressive experience. EB-3 is available as an alternative when the employer's job requirements meet the skilled worker standard. The classification affects your priority date and, depending on your nationality, your wait time in the visa backlog.
How does green card sponsorship differ from H-1B for a Tax Senior Manager?
H-1B is a temporary status tied to a single employer and subject to annual lottery uncertainty. Green card sponsorship through PERM and I-140 leads to permanent residency with no recurring cap risk after approval. The trade-off is time: PERM recruitment and DOL review alone can take 12 to 18 months before USCIS even sees your I-140 petition, so starting early with an employer committed to permanent sponsorship matters.
What does the PERM labor certification process look like for this role?
Your employer must conduct a DOL-supervised recruitment campaign to demonstrate no qualified U.S. worker is available for the position. This includes placing job ads, reviewing applications, and documenting rejection reasons. The employer then files the PERM application with DOL. For tax roles, documentation of specialized requirements like CPA licensure or international tax experience helps justify why the position is specific rather than generic.

Can my CPA license or international tax credentials strengthen my green card petition?
CPA licensure is recognized by DOL as a specialized requirement that supports a stronger PERM job description, which makes the labor certification harder to challenge. For EB-2 petitions, USCIS looks favorably on credentials like advanced international tax certifications when evaluating whether the position genuinely requires an advanced-degree professional. Detailed experience letters from past employers documenting your specific technical work carry more weight than a license alone.
